    @mrygoround - can you add me too? EDD 4/19/17. First ultrasound is on Wednesday....we transferred two, so can't wait to see how many are in there. This is our first pregnancy so everything is exciting and new.

    Qotw: plantain chips (salty starch) and eggs. Have had some bouts of nausea but nothing crazy until today...at 5w5d it woke me from sleep and I knew if I didn't get up and find something to settle my stomach I would be sick. And I've never been happier
    Me, 38. DH, 46 married 11/14
    TTC since 11/14 for #1
    first RE visit 11/15, me - blocked left tube and Low AMH, DH - low count, motility not great
    1/16 clomid, 3 follicles on left. cancelled iui due to blocked tube
    2/16 Clomid/ovidrel/IUI, 3 follicles - BFN
    3/16 clomid, 4 follicles on left. cancelled iui due to blocked tube
    4/16 Clomid/ovidrel/IUI, 4 follicles but only one on right side 
    5/16 Lupron, gonal f, menopur, dexamethasone (5/19 suppression check: 13 resting follicles; 5/24: estradiol 457 - decreased menopur;    
             5/27: estradiol 1417, progesterone 0.18, 5 follicles >15mm, 9 follicles 5-15mm; 5/30: estradiol 2964, progesterone 0.8, 9 follicles  
              >16mm, 6 follicles 6-11mm; 5/31: estradiol 3149, progesterone 4.1; 6/1 ER)
    6/16 egg retrieval 6/1 (15 eggs, 14 mature, 7 fertilized with ICSI); 5 day update (5AB (biopsied and frozen), 4AB/C (biopsied and frozen), 2/3, 3 morula, 1 multicellular); 7 day update (4 frozen and sent for CCS: 5AB, 4AB/C, 5AB, 4BB); CCS results (2 normal, 1 abnormal, 1 inconclusive)
    7/16 attempt to retest inconclusive - didn't survive thaw
    8/16 transfer day 8/1: 2 5AB hatching blasts, beta 8/10 = 250!!, beta #2 8/12 = 572, ultrasound on 8/24...TWINS!
